About Hanwell

Hanwell sits just beyond Fredericton’s southwest edge, where the city’s commute fades into wooded backroads, longer driveways, and a patchwork of newer subdivisions tucked beside older country homes. It’s a community that reads semi-rural without feeling remote: you’re close enough for a quick run to the city, but far enough to notice darker night skies and quieter mornings.

The neighbourhood’s rhythm is built around families and working professionals—many tied to Fredericton’s government offices, UNB/STU, and regional health care—who want more room than the urban core typically offers. Daily life centres on kids’ sports, community events, and the kind of neighbourly familiarity that comes with low density: people recognize each other at the rink, at school drop-off, and at the local store.

Real estate in Hanwell is defined by space and variety: larger lots, modern two-storey and split-entry homes in newer pockets, and a steady presence of custom builds and well-kept rural properties. Demand tends to come from move-up buyers and newcomers looking for privacy without giving up access to Fredericton’s services; the market feels most competitive for newer, turnkey homes and properties that balance land, a manageable commute, and reliable year-round access.
